C-Reactive Protein (CRP) Assay Kit (Latex-Enhanced Turbidimetric Method)
The C-Reactive Protein (CRP) Assay Kit is composed of two main reagents: Reagent 1 (R1) contains Tris buffer (200mmol/L) and Triton X-100 (10 mmol/L), while Reagent 2 (R2) consists of anti-human CRP antibody-coated latex particles. These components work together to facilitate the accurate measurement of CRP levels in human serum.

Clinical Applications

The CRP Assay Kit is widely used in clinical settings for the diagnosis and monitoring of inflammatory conditions, infections, and cardiovascular diseases.

1. The kit is commonly used in hospitals and clinical laboratories to measure CRP levels in patients with suspected infections, helping to diagnose and monitor the progression of the disease.
2. In autoimmune diseases, the kit is used to assess the level of inflammation, aiding in the diagnosis and management of conditions such as rheumatoid arthritis and lupus.
3. The kit is also used in cardiovascular disease management, where elevated CRP levels are associated with an increased risk of heart disease and stroke.
4. In research settings, the kit is used to study the role of CRP in various inflammatory processes and to evaluate the efficacy of anti-inflammatory treatments.
5. The kit is also used in routine health check-ups to assess overall inflammation levels, providing valuable information for preventive healthcare.

 Precautions

Proper handling and storage of the CRP Assay Kit are essential to ensure accurate results and prolong the shelf life of the reagents.

1. Storage: Store the kit at the recommended temperature, typically between 2-8°C, to maintain the stability of the reagents. Avoid freezing the reagents, as this can affect their performance.
2. Handling: Always handle the reagents with care, using appropriate personal protective equipment (PPE) such as gloves and lab coats. Avoid contamination of the reagents, as this can lead to inaccurate results.
3. Expiration: Check the expiration date of the kit before use. Do not use expired reagents, as they may not provide accurate results.
4. Calibration: Ensure that the kit is properly calibrated before use, following the manufacturer's instructions. Regular calibration is essential to maintain the accuracy of the assay.
5. Disposal: Dispose of used reagents and materials according to local regulations and guidelines. Proper disposal is important to prevent environmental contamination and ensure safety.
